What Makes an 80 Plus Titanium PSU the Apex of Efficiency?

You've probably seen the "80 Plus" sticker on power supply units (PSUs), but what does it actually mean? It’s a certification for energy efficiency. The levels go from Bronze all the way up to Titanium, and the difference is huge.

An 80 Plus Titanium PSU is the undisputed champion. It guarantees an incredible 94% efficiency at 50% load. In simple terms, for every 100 watts it pulls from the wall, 94 watts power your components. Only 6 watts are lost as heat. Compare that to a lower-rated supply, and you're talking significant energy savings over time. This isn't just about being eco-friendly; it's about a cooler, quieter, and more stable rig... and a lighter knock on your monthly electricity bill.

The Real-World Benefits for SA Gamers

  • Lower Power Bills: Less wasted energy means you pay for what you actually use.
  • Reduced Heat: A more efficient PSU generates less heat, helping to keep your entire system's temperatures down.
  • Longer Component Life: Less heat and stable power delivery reduce stress on your precious CPU, GPU, and motherboard.

Key Features in the Best 80 Plus Titanium PSUs

When you’re hunting for the best 80 Plus Titanium PSU, it’s not just about the rating. You need to consider a few key things to ensure it’s the right fit for your high-end build.

First, consider the wattage. A beastly rig with an RTX 4090 and a Core i9 needs a lot of juice. A 1000W or 1200W Titanium PSU is often the sweet spot, providing plenty of clean power with headroom for future upgrades. Also, look for fully modular designs. This means you only connect the cables you need, making for a much cleaner build and better airflow. Top-tier brands like Corsair offer a fantastic range known for reliability and backed by long warranties... often 10 years or more!

TIP FOR YOU

PSU Wattage Pro Tip 🔧

Unsure how much power you need? Use an online PSU calculator. Input your components (CPU, GPU, RAM, drives), and it will estimate your peak power draw. Always add about 20-30% headroom to that number. This ensures your PSU runs at its most efficient curve (usually around 50-60% load) and gives you space for future upgrades.

Is a Titanium PSU Worth the Cost in South Africa?

Let's be honest: an 80 Plus Titanium PSU carries a premium price tag. So, is it worth the extra ZAR? For a high-end build, the answer is a resounding yes.

Think of it as a long-term investment. The upfront cost is higher, but the savings on your electricity bill accumulate month after month. Plus, the superior build quality, cleaner power delivery, and lower operating temperatures protect your expensive components from potential damage. When you're spending tens of thousands of Rands on a GPU and CPU, skimping on the component that powers them all is a risk not worth taking.
